Transaction 16042ae6864f3a92d1f58088b661e52a0425651975dcf57bef9297510d08a413

1 Input
2 Outputs
  • 16042ae6864f3a92d1f58088b661e52a0425651975dcf57bef9297510d08a413:0
  • value  600000000
    address  3HfXRjHjxfoAdrK3mxzPULuZtCnP5RVDct
  • 16042ae6864f3a92d1f58088b661e52a0425651975dcf57bef9297510d08a413:1
  • value  899998664
    address  34vLmKAkAnc81QVhWM5ynTHveF5roXdg8h